In ER's season 6 episode 11, titled "The Domino Heart," the staff at County General is faced with a difficult moral and ethical dilemma when a patient dies and her heart is a match for multiple individuals on the transplant waiting list.

As the episode begins, Dr. Greene and Dr. Corday are working on a teenage girl who has been in a car accident. Despite their best efforts, the girl's injuries are too severe, and she dies on the operating table. However, her heart is still viable for a transplant, and the hospital receives multiple calls from patients in need of a new heart.

One of the patients waiting for a heart is a man named Robert, who has been on the transplant list for over a year. His wife, Olga, is desperate for him to receive the heart, but there are other factors at play. Another potential recipient is a wealthy businessman who has agreed to donate a large sum of money to the hospital if he receives the heart. Additionally, there is a young boy who also needs a heart transplant.

The doctors and nurses at County General are forced to grapple with the difficult decision of who should receive the heart. They wrestle with questions of medical need, social status, and the value of human life. Ultimately, they must make a choice that they hope will save as many lives as possible, but not everyone will be satisfied with the outcome.

Meanwhile, Dr. Carter is dealing with his own ethical dilemma. He has been approached by a pharmaceutical company offering to fund his research in exchange for promoting their products to his patients. Carter initially rejects the offer, but as he struggles to secure funding for his project, he begins to consider the benefits of accepting the company's offer. However, he is torn between his desire to help his patients and the potential conflicts of interest that could arise from accepting money from a major corporation.

As the episode unfolds, the various characters find themselves confronting the harsh realities of life and death in a hospital setting. They are forced to make difficult decisions with limited information, and they must live with the consequences of their actions. Despite the challenges they face, the staff at County General continues to devote themselves to helping their patients, even when the odds seem insurmountable.
